Open Grade Umpires Briefing

National Hockey Stadium

11 March, 2026

As we get ready for the 2026 hockey season, all officials intending to umpire within the Open Grade competition are invited to attend our pre-season Officials Open Grade Umpires Briefing.


This session is an important opportunity to align expectations for the season ahead and ensure everyone is confident with the systems and processes that support our competitions. Whether you are a new umpire stepping into Open Grade, a developing official, or an experienced member of our community, this briefing will help set the tone for the season.


We also welcome club-appointed umpires who officiate Reserve Grade matches, as the session will provide useful insight into the responsiblities of officials on game day, provide clarity on rule interperations, have a chance to ask questions, and how officials are supported.


Event Details

Date: Wednesday 11 March

Time: 6:30pm – 8:00pm

Venue: National Hockey Stadium – Boardroom

Format: In-person session


What We’ll Cover

During the session we will cover several key areas to help prepare officials for the season ahead, including:

  • 2026 Open Grade season updates

  • Key rules and interpretation focus areas

  • Expectations for officials during the season

  • MatchRef and appointments processes

  • Officials merchandise

  • Opportunity for questions and discussion


Who Should Attend

This briefing is mandatory for all officials intending to umpire Open Grade matches during the 2026 season.


We encourage attendance from:

  • New umpires entering Open Grade

  • Developing officials

  • Experienced Open Grade umpires

  • Club-appointed Reserve Grade umpires

Yo-Yo Fitness Test

For those required to complete a fitness test for HNZ as performance umpires, or anyone who would like to participate, we will run a Yo-Yo fitness test prior to the briefing starting at 6pm.


Please arrive warmed up prior to 6:00pm as the test will start promptly once we gain access to a turf which would most likely be NHS 3.


An additional Yo-Yo fitness test will also be held on Wednesday 18 March at 6:45pm. Please meet at the pavilion and we will head to an available turf.
